IFEM  90A354
SIMSemi3D< PlaneSolver > Member List

This is the complete list of members for SIMSemi3D< PlaneSolver >, including all inherited members.

admSIMadminprotected
advanceStep(TimeStep &tp)SIMSemi3D< PlaneSolver >inline
depFieldsSIMdependencyprivate
DepVector typedefSIMdependencyprivate
deSerialize(const std::map< std::string, std::string > &)SIMSemi3D< PlaneSolver >inline
dimension enum value (defined in SIMSemi3D< PlaneSolver >)SIMSemi3D< PlaneSolver >
directionSIMSemi3D< PlaneSolver >private
extractPatchDependencies(IntegrandBase *problem, const PatchVec &model, size_t pindx) constSIMdependencyprotected
FieldMap typedefSIMdependencyprivate
fillField(const std::string &name, const std::vector< double > &values)SIMdependency
getBDForder() constSIMSemi3D< PlaneSolver >inline
getDependency(const std::string &name) constSIMdependencyprivate
getDependentField(const std::string &name) constSIMdependency
getDependentPatch(const std::string &name, int pindx) constSIMdependency
getDirection() constSIMSemi3D< PlaneSolver >inline
getDumpInterval() constSIMSemi3D< PlaneSolver >inline
getFEModel()SIMSemi3D< PlaneSolver >inline
getField(const std::string &name)SIMdependencyvirtual
getField(const std::string &name) constSIMdependencyvirtual
getForce(int) constSIMSemi3D< PlaneSolver >inline
getGlobalNode(int) constSIMSemi3D< PlaneSolver >inline
getGlobalProcessID() constSIMadmininline
getHeading() constSIMadmininline
getLocalNode(int) constSIMSemi3D< PlaneSolver >inline
getName() const overrideSIMSemi3D< PlaneSolver >inlinevirtual
getNoBasis() constSIMSemi3D< PlaneSolver >inline
getNoPlanes() constSIMSemi3D< PlaneSolver >inline
getNoSolutions() constSIMSemi3D< PlaneSolver >inline
getNoSpaceDim() const overrideSIMSemi3D< PlaneSolver >inlinevirtual
getPlane(size_t i)SIMSemi3D< PlaneSolver >inline
getPlaneNodes(int plane) constSIMSemi3D< PlaneSolver >inline
getPlanes() constSIMSemi3D< PlaneSolver >inline
getPrioritizedTags() constXMLInputBaseinlineprotectedvirtual
getProcessAdm() constSIMadmininline
getProcsPerPlane() constSIMSemi3D< PlaneSolver >inline
getStartContext() constSIMSemi3D< PlaneSolver >inline
getVTF()SIMSemi3D< PlaneSolver >inline
grabPlaneNodes()SIMSemi3D< PlaneSolver >inline
handlePriorityTags(const tinyxml2::XMLElement *base, std::vector< const tinyxml2::XMLElement * > &parsed, bool verbose)XMLInputBaseprivate
hasIC(const std::string &) constSIMdependencyinlinevirtual
init(const TimeStep &tp)SIMSemi3D< PlaneSolver >inline
initSystem()SIMSemi3D< PlaneSolver >inline
IntVec typedefSIMadminprotected
loadFile(tinyxml2::XMLDocument &doc, const char *fileName, bool verbose=false)XMLInputBaseprotected
loadXML(const char *xml)XMLInputBase
log_filesSIMSemi3D< PlaneSolver >private
m_planesSIMSemi3D< PlaneSolver >protected
msgLevelSIMadminstatic
myFieldsSIMdependencyprivate
myHeadingSIMadminprotected
myOptsSIMadminprivate
myPidSIMadminprotected
nProcSIMadminprotected
optSIMadmin
output_planeSIMSemi3D< PlaneSolver >private
parse(const tinyxml2::XMLElement *elem) overrideSIMSemi3D< PlaneSolver >inlinevirtual
parse(char *keyWord, std::istream &is)SIMSemi3D< PlaneSolver >
parse(const tinyxml2::XMLElement *elem)SIMSemi3D< PlaneSolver >
SIMadmin::parse(char *keyWord, std::istream &is)SIMadminvirtual
PatchVec typedefSIMdependency
planeNodesSIMSemi3D< PlaneSolver >private
planesSIMSemi3D< PlaneSolver >private
preprocess(const std::vector< int > &={}, bool=false) overrideSIMSemi3D< PlaneSolver >inlinevirtual
preprocessC(const IntVec &, bool, double=0.0)SIMadmininlinevirtual
printFinalNorms(const TimeStep &)SIMSemi3D< PlaneSolver >inline
printHeading(int &supStep) constSIMadmin
procs_per_planeSIMSemi3D< PlaneSolver >private
propsSIMSemi3D< PlaneSolver >private
read(const char *fileName) overrideSIMSemi3D< PlaneSolver >inlinevirtual
readFlat(const char *fileName)SIMadminprivate
readXML(const char *fileName, bool verbose=true)XMLInputBase
registerDependency(SIMSemi3D< T > *sim, const std::string &name, short int nvc, const PatchVec &patches, char diffBasis=0, int component=0)SIMSemi3D< PlaneSolver >inline
registerDependency(SIMdependency *sim, const std::string &name, short int nvc, const PatchVec &patches, char diffBasis=0, int component=1)SIMSemi3D< PlaneSolver >
registerDependency(SIMdependency *sim, const std::string &name, short int nvc, const PatchVec &patches, const int *MADOF)SIMSemi3D< PlaneSolver >
registerDependency(SIMdependency *sim, const std::string &name, short int nvc=1)SIMSemi3D< PlaneSolver >
SIMdependency::registerDependency(SIMdependency *sim, const std::string &name, short int nvc, const PatchVec &patches, char diffBasis=0, int component=1)SIMdependencyvirtual
SIMdependency::registerDependency(SIMdependency *sim, const std::string &name, short int nvc, const PatchVec &patches, const int *MADOF)SIMdependencyvirtual
SIMdependency::registerDependency(SIMdependency *sim, const std::string &name, short int nvc=1)SIMdependencyvirtual
registerField(const std::string &name, const std::vector< double > &vec)SIMdependency
registerFields(const DataExporter &exporter)SIMSemi3D< PlaneSolver >inline
saveModel(char *, int &, int &)SIMSemi3D< PlaneSolver >inline
saveStep(const TimeStep &tp, int &)SIMSemi3D< PlaneSolver >inline
serialize(std::map< std::string, std::string > &)SIMSemi3D< PlaneSolver >inline
setHeading(const std::string &heading)SIMadmininline
setInitialConditions()SIMSemi3D< PlaneSolver >inline
setupDependencies()SIMSemi3D< PlaneSolver >inline
SetupProps typedefSIMSemi3D< PlaneSolver >
setVTF(VTF *)SIMSemi3D< PlaneSolver >inline
SIMadmin(const char *heading=nullptr)SIMadminexplicitprotected
SIMadmin(SIMadmin &anotherSIM)SIMadminprotected
SIMdependency()SIMdependencyinlineprotected
SIMSemi3D(const SetupProps &props_)SIMSemi3D< PlaneSolver >inlineexplicit
solveStep(TimeStep &tp)SIMSemi3D< PlaneSolver >inline
startCtxSIMSemi3D< PlaneSolver >private
updateALE()SIMSemi3D< PlaneSolver >inline
~SIMadmin()SIMadmininlinevirtual
~SIMdependency()SIMdependencyinlinevirtual
~SIMSemi3D()SIMSemi3D< PlaneSolver >inlinevirtual